Generator Guru says:

Sometimes the internal Seal in the Fuel Tap Petcock gets pinched by the on/off action. Other times they degrade from the added Ethanol in modern fuels eating away at the internal Seal. This results in fuel leaking from the Petcock.

You will need to undo the screw and remove the Round Fuel On/Off Switch from the front of the Generator before removing the Housing. When taking apart the Generator Housing to replace the Part, be sure you take note of all the small parts that make up the support of the Engine to the Housing, and how they fit back together. This can be a tricky job, so assistance from another person when taking the Housing apart and reassembling it, might make the job much easier and quicker!
